513 providers in Cardio-oncology, Internal Medicine, Pediatric Thoracic Surgery, Shoulder And Elbow Surgery

513 providers in Cardio-oncology, Internal Medicine, Pediatric Thoracic Surgery, Shoulder And Elbow Surgery